The Fredericksburg Foodways Project is an exhibit coming to the Fredericksburg Area Museum in 2026, but the museum is starting early to gather food stories and history from local residents.

The FredNats Sunshine Baseball League powered by REC has included a number of kids from Afghanistan who came with their families to the area when the United States left their country.
